## Market Summary

## **US Immersive Technology in Enterprise Market Overview**

As per MRFR analysis, the US Immersive Technology in Enterprise Market Size was estimated at 1.8 (USD Billion) in 2023. The US Immersive Technology in Enterprise Market Industry is expected to grow from 2.2(USD Billion) in 2024 to 18.7 (USD Billion) by 2035. The US Immersive Technology in Enterprise Market CAGR (growth rate) is expected to be around 21.477% during the forecast period (2025 - 2035).

### **Growing Adoption in Training and Education**

The application of immersive technologies in training and education is a significant driver for the US Immersive Technology in Enterprise Market Industry. Recent reports indicate that over 70% of U.S. companies are incorporating VR and AR for employee training, enabling them to increase retention rates by 25% to 60% compared to traditional methods. Organizations such as Boeing and Walmart have successfully utilized immersive training programs, leading to enhanced safety and operational efficiency. According to the U.S. Bureau of Labor Statistics, the emphasis on workforce readiness is crucial, especially as industries evolve, thereby propelling the adoption of immersive technologies in training.

Varjo, on the other hand, has carved out a niche within the US Immersive Technology in Enterprise Market by focusing on high-fidelity visual experiences. Known for its cutting-edge VR headsets, Varjo caters specifically to industries requiring ultra-realistic simulations, such as aviation, automotive, and architecture. The company's portfolio includes key products like the Varjo XR-3 and VR-3, which are designed to provide industry-leading visual fidelity and advanced tracking capabilities. Varjo's strengths lie in its focus on professional users and the high-performance demands of enterprise applications, allowing it to differentiate itself from competitors.

The company's market presence has been bolstered by strategic partnerships and collaborations with educational institutions and businesses, enhancing its credibility in the professional sphere. Varjo's approach to mergers and acquisitions further reinforces its position, as it continually seeks complementary technologies and expertise to enhance its offerings in the US market, making it a formidable player in the immersive technology landscape.

### Focus on Employee Training and Skill Development

The immersive technology-in-enterprise market is increasingly recognized for its potential in employee training and skill development. Organizations are investing in immersive training programs that utilize VR and AR to simulate real-world scenarios, thereby enhancing learning outcomes. Studies indicate that immersive training can improve retention rates by up to 75%, compared to traditional methods. This effectiveness drives companies to adopt immersive technologies as a means to upskill their workforce efficiently. Industries such as healthcare, manufacturing, and aviation are particularly keen on leveraging these technologies to ensure safety and proficiency. Consequently, the immersive technology-in-enterprise market is positioned to grow as businesses prioritize employee development and seek innovative training solutions.
